Patio jacking services involve lifting and leveling uneven or sinking concrete patios, walkways, and other outdoor surfaces. Over time, soil movement, settling, or poor initial installation can cause patios to become uneven, leading to a less attractive appearance and potential safety hazards. The process typically uses specialized equipment to lift the concrete slabs carefully, restoring their original position without the need for complete replacement. This method provides a practical solution for homeowners who want to improve the stability and appearance of their outdoor spaces without extensive demolition or reconstruction.

One of the primary problems patio jacking addresses is uneven or cracked concrete surfaces that can develop over years of exposure to weather and ground shifts. An uneven patio can cause water pooling, create tripping hazards, and diminish curb appeal. By elevating and leveling the concrete, service providers help prevent further damage and extend the lifespan of the existing patio. This approach is especially useful for properties where the existing concrete is still structurally sound but has become unsightly or unsafe due to sinking or shifting.

Patio jacking is suitable for a variety of property types, including residential homes, townhouses, and multi-family dwellings. It is often used in situations where a homeowner wants to fix an uneven patio without the expense and disruption of complete replacement. This service can also be applied to driveways, sidewalks, and pool decks that have experienced similar issues. Typically, properties with soil that shifts or settles over time benefit from patio jacking, as it can effectively restore stability and prevent future problems.

What is patio jacking? Patio jacking is a process that lifts and stabilizes sunken or uneven patios using specialized equipment, restoring their level and safety.

How do local contractors perform patio jacking? Contractors typically use hydraulic jacks and underpinning techniques to lift and support the patio structure securely.

Is patio jacking suitable for all types of patios? Patio jacking works best on concrete slabs and similar surfaces that have settled or shifted over time.

What signs indicate that patio jacking might be needed? Common signs include uneven surfaces, cracks, or a noticeable slope that affects the patio’s usability.

Can patio jacking prevent future damage? Properly performed patio jacking can help stabilize the structure, reducing the risk of further settling or cracking.
